What are you doing this weekend?
It’s supposed to be pretty nice out: cool and sunny, with the maple trees bursting red, gold and orange… a classic New England autumn, and perfect running weather.
My aulde acquaintance “Sherpa” John Lacroix and his pat Nate Sanel are going to run sideways across New Hampshire, from Chesterfield to Rye, a 124 mile run. They plan to take it relatively easy (excepting it’s 124 miles, and they plan to run the whole way, pretty much non-stop), and raise money for the Make a Wish Foundation while they’re at it. You can donate, and read all about it on the event blog.
If you fancy a more sensible run, I recommend the Groton Town Forest race on Sunday.
Personally, I plan a very little bit of yard work, and hope to get out on my road bike to try out a new set of wheels. Have a good one, whatever you do.
